Review for Girls Breaking The Rules: Tash by Kelsey Burns: ★★★★★

Girls Breaking The Rules (Tash)Girls Breaking The Rules by Kelsey Burns

My rating: 5 of 5 stars


Wow!
This absolutely deserves 5 stars. A fantastic debut novel from Kelsey Burns.

So i have to be honest, the fact I share a namesake with the main character from this story made it a big winner in my eyes, before i had even read it but I loved reading this book and honestly didn't want it to end. Fast paced, witty and very, very sexy. It has been a superbly written novella that has kept me captivated from the beginning, right up until the very end.

James the HOT fireman is just what every girl needs.

I can not wait for the continuation with Alexa's story about three girls breaking the rules and having fun in the process.

Well done!!
